Another 24 hours of constant attacks in Zaporizhzhia

For more than 30 minutes, the region came under attack from airstrikes by Russian planes dropping aerial bombs, between 15:40 and 16:15 last night.

No information was received about any casualties, but a fire that broke out in a warehouse was attended to by firefighters from the local department who extinguished the fire, also noting damage to nearby buildings as a result of the blast wave.

Around thirty minutes later, Russia launched a drone attack at the regional centre, and while there was no information about casualties, a fire broke out as a result of the attack which rescuers extinguished promptly.

Head of the Zaporizhzhia Regional State Administration Ivan Fedorov reported that a Russian attack with an FPV drone in the village of Tavriyske injured the 63-year-old driver, who was provided all the necessary assistance at the scene.

Around midnight the Russians launched an attack on one of the region’s populated areas killing three people, including a man aged 62, and women aged 26 and 50, while three more people were injured.

Damage was caused to 7 private houses, while another was destroyed, as rescuers tackled a fire in a residential building and a gas pipe fire, and as of this morning all rescue efforts had been completed.

Russia struck Sofiyivka with two drones this morning, injuring a 67-year-old man, who is receiving all the medical assistance required, while the attacks hit private yards, destroying one building, as well as damaging nearby structures and a car.

Over the past 24 hours, three people have died and a total of 16 injured during Russia’s attacks, as 841 strikes were carried out on 34 populated areas of the region.

Russia carried out 23 airstrikes, used 475 various types of drones, launched 8 attacks with MLRS and struck 225 times with heavy artillery, causing 385 reports of damage to housing, cars and infrastructure.
